How is Horizon Minerals structuring its drilling program?

The drilling program is divided into two phases. The first phase focuses on infill drilling, aimed at upgrading specific sections of the existing JORC resource. This approach not only reinforces confidence in the current resource but also provides critical data to support future planning at the 100%-owned Black Swan processing facility.

The second phase, set to commence early next year, targets extensions along strike and at depth, seeking to uncover new high-grade zones. The mobilization of a second diamond rig ensures accelerated completion of phase one, allowing for a timely release of remaining assay results and an updated mineral resource estimate.
